Social connections are vital for healthy aging. This article examines how fostering relationships enhances wellness for seniors.
Engaging with others reduces feelings of loneliness and isolation, promoting emotional well-being and mental health.
Develop a support network comprising family, friends, and community members. Participating in clubs and group activities can strengthen these connections.
Consider volunteering to meet new people while giving back to the community. It can provide a sense of purpose and fulfillment.
Utilize technology to stay connected with loved ones. Video calls and social media can bridge gaps and enhance relationships.
Join classes or workshops in areas of interest, such as art or fitness. These provide social interaction while learning new skills.
By nurturing social connections, seniors can significantly improve their mental and emotional wellness, leading to a healthier and more fulfilling life.
